It's called rear screen projection. They are actually on a studio set and the background is a screen that they project an image on.

As the other poster mentioned Bogie never went to Japan they just used a double in the street scenes and for any shots of Bogie's face they used the rear projection.

It was used a lot in older movies. Sometimes it's obvious, sometimes it's not as noticeable. As film techniques improved they used the process less and less because it became too obvious and other methods became available.
